	How Can We Bring More Parents to PTMs?
 
- 
	
	@Afshan Who to involve: Village elders, religious leaders (imams), lady health workers, and influential local women. 
- 
	
	@RUBAB-khaskheli Invite them to speak about the value of education and parental involvement during gatherings or prayers. 
- 
	
	@Shaguftabisharat Always communicate in Sindhi or the most common local dialect. 
- 
	
	@Mariya-Rajpar Mosques: Request imams to announce PTM dates during Friday khutba. Public spaces: Use baithaks, melas, and market days to spread the message. Audio announcements: Use megaphones or community radio where available. 
- 
	
	@MUZAF85babefc9c Method: Teachers, senior students, or volunteers visit homes to invite parents. Benefits: Builds trust and shows the school values each parent’s presence. Tip: Use visual aids or simple printed cards even for illiterate households. 
- 
	
	@Mariya-Rajpar Clean, shaded sitting areas with water or chai. 
- 
	
	@Mariya-Rajpar Warm welcome at the school gate. 
- 
	
	@Mariya-Rajpar Give thank-you notes, appreciation certificates, or a small token like a notebook.
